Beyer Blinder Belle, Architects and Planners H-1B salaries (2025)

Yes — Beyer Blinder Belle, Architects and Planners sponsors H-1B workers. Across 10 certified Labor Condition Applications, the median offered base wage is $82,250. Every figure below comes straight from the employer's own filings with the U.S. Department of Labor.

Wage-level distribution

DOL prevailing-wage levels reflect the seniority the employer certified, from Level I (entry) to Level IV (fully competent).
